Abstract
Resistance as a function of temperature showed that the metal-insulator transition temperatures of as-grown and annealed Ag-doped La0.67Ca0.33MnO3 thin films were 235 and 300 K, respectively, and that the metal-insulator transition ranges of these films were relatively narrow, indicative of a sharp phase transition. The temperature coefficient of resistance was as high as 8% at 276 K. The magnetoresistance ratio of the annealed Ag-doped film under a magnetic field of 5 T was approximately 55% at 285 K.
